Triathlon doesn’t give you three separate bodies for three separate sports — a hip restriction, a weak glute or a stiff thoracic spine shows up in more than one leg of your race, and testing each discipline in isolation misses exactly that. This screen is built around the body of a triathlete specifically: the mobility, strength, power and control that running, swimming and cycling each demand, read together as one picture rather than three disconnected reports.

Running is a repeated-impact sport in a way swimming and cycling simply aren’t — every stride is a landing event, and how well you control that landing is directly tied to injury risk over the run leg specifically. And triathlon racing has real power-relevant moments across all three disciplines — a hill attack on the bike, a surge in open water, a finishing kick off the run — even within an overall endurance framework. Both are tested here properly, not assumed away because the sport is endurance-based overall.

What’s included

– Movement (4 tests) — single-leg balance, single-leg squat, step-down and walking lunge. The single-leg control behind your run stride, your pedal stroke, and your stability in the water.
– Mobility (5 tests) — ankle dorsiflexion (push-off and pedal stroke), ankle plantarflexion (streamline and kick), hip flexor length/Thomas test (the position both running and cycling put your hips through, just in opposite directions), hamstring length, and thoracic rotation (body roll in the water, position tolerance on the bike).
– Core (4 tests) — side plank, bird dog, dead bug and an anti-rotation hold — the trunk stability behind body roll in the water, power transfer on the bike, and connected form late in a run.
– Shoulder (6 tests) — internal/external rotation, posterior cuff and deltoid endurance, scapular control, lat and pec length, and lat and shoulder strength. Swimming asks more of your shoulders than the other two disciplines combined, and this is tested in full.
– Neck (1 test) — cervical rotation, read against your habitual breathing side.
– Hip (1 test) — hip abductor strength, relevant to your glutes on the bike, your body position in the water, and your knee health on the run.
– Strength (2 tests) — single-leg calf raise and split squat capacity, feeding directly into push-off power on the run and pedal-stroke capacity on the bike.
– Power (2 tests) — countermovement jump and single-leg hop, the baseline behind a hill attack, an open-water surge, or a finishing kick.
– Landing (2 tests) — drop landing and single-leg landing, scored for control rather than height — directly tied to injury risk on the run leg specifically, where every stride is a landing your body has to absorb.
